What Are GigE Cameras?
GigE cameras, short for Gigabit Ethernet cameras, are cutting-edge imaging devices that leverage the power of Gigabit Ethernet technology for data transfer. Unlike traditional cameras that rely on USB or FireWire connections, GigE cameras offer distinct advantages. These cameras are designed to deliver lightning-fast data transmission, enabling real-time image acquisition with minimal latency.

3. Long-Distance Connectivity
GigE cameras offer extended cable lengths, allowing you to position the camera farther from your computer or control unit. This flexibility is especially valuable in industrial settings where cameras need to be strategically placed for optimal results.
4. Power Over Ethernet (PoE)
Many GigE cameras support Power Over Ethernet, which means they can receive power and data over a single Ethernet cable. This simplifies installation and reduces cable clutter.
Applications of GigE Cameras
The versatility of GigE cameras makes them suitable for a wide range of applications:
1. Machine Vision
In industrial automation, GigE cameras play a pivotal role in quality control, inspection, and defect detection. Their high-speed imaging capabilities ensure that no detail goes unnoticed.
2. Robotics
Robots equipped with GigE cameras can perform tasks with unparalleled precision, thanks to the rapid image processing and low latency.
3. Scientific Research
In scientific research, GigE cameras aid in capturing high-resolution images for microscopy, astronomy, and other fields where image quality is paramount.
4. Medical Imaging
GigE cameras are used in medical applications like endoscopy and diagnostics, where real-time, high-quality imaging is crucial for accurate diagnosis and treatment.
